25 Get Free Digital Games
Do you currently have two PS4s and love playing with someone under the same r🍸oof, but ha🅠te having to buy two copies of the same game? Good News!
Let’s say I buy Destiny on my PS4. If that is my primary PS4 anyone can log into it and play the game. I can also download the game on say my wife’s PS4 and log in as myself in order to play it. Thus you can co-op together with just one copy. Not as complicated as it sounds. This, ꧂of course, also works on the Xbox One.

22 Improve Load Time On Nintendo Switch
I haven’t really had a problem with any game loading 𓃲slowly on my Switch. Most games run pretty fast. To those that need the best speed, well, I found a trick that will boost your l💞oad times. According to who tested loads between using a game card, a digital game installed onto the internal memory, and a digital game loaded onto an SD card, the internal memory was faster by about 5 seconds. So if you want to play games you know are notorious for running slow, store it in the internal memory base. That’s all!
21 Remap PS4 And Xbox Controller Buttons
Have you ever been frustrated by a game wherein the controls are mapped weirdly to their controller scheme only to find out you can’t change it in the options menu? Yeah, we’ve all been there, but there is a quick solution if you’re playing on PS4, or Xbox One. Both systems offer internal button mapping. It is more of a hassle to go back and forth between theﷺ console and game menus, but at least the option is there to alleviate some stress.
20 Access The Japanese Store On The Nintendo Switch
Did you know you could set up multiple accounts on your Switch? As someone who covers the industry, I’ve h🗹ad to set up accounts for multiple areas in order to review specific games. I can 🎐tell you it’s very simple, only requiring your email and your region specification. You don’t need any complicated address like you do for PlayStation. I made a Japanese account on PSN and it took me forever as I watched videos and read through message boards. If you want a Japanese Switch account for exclusive games, well, trust me when I say it’s a breeze comparatively.
